Explanation / Answer

21.42 A)

parallel combination of resistances is given as

1/Rp = 1/70 + 1/30 + 1/180

Rp = 18.8 ohm

i = total current = 2.7 A

using ohm's law

E = emf of battery = i Rp = (2.7) (18.8) = 50.8 Volts

part B)

i1= current in 70 ohm resistor = E/70 = 50.8/70 = 0.73 A

Part C)

i2 = current in 30 ohm resistor = E/30 = 50.8/30 = 1.7 A
